The cheapest way to get from Datchet to Fleet is to drive which costs £5 - £8 and takes 29 min.
The fastest way to get from Datchet to Fleet is to drive which takes 29 min and costs £5 - £8.
No, there is no direct train from Datchet to Fleet. However, there are services departing from Datchet and arriving at Fleet via Staines and Weybridge.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 1h 55m.
The distance between Datchet and Fleet is 32 miles. The road distance is 22.4 miles.
The best way to get from Datchet to Fleet without a car is to line 5 bus and bus and train which takes 1h 27m and costs .
It takes approximately 1h 27m to get from Datchet to Fleet, including transfers.
Datchet to Fleet train services, operated by South Western Railway, depart from Datchet station.
Datchet to Fleet train services, operated by South Western Railway, arrive at Staines station.
Yes, the driving distance between Datchet to Fleet is 22 miles. It takes approximately 29 min to drive from Datchet to Fleet.
